"Doolough Pass"
Connemara, Ireland
The panoramic views of the mountains is spectacular from this spot somewhere in County Mayo. The tragic story of this area offers you a taste of its history. During the Irish Potato Famine of 1849, a large number starving people trecked across the prairie and through the pass between the mountains seeking food and assistance, only to be refused when they arrived. The snow and piercing wind was too much and over 100 people lost their lives.
